😐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,462 in Calgary versus $1,836 in Summerside, PE.
😐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,628 in Calgary versus $2,699 in Summerside, PE.
😐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,795 in Calgary versus $3,563 in Summerside, PE.
🌍Living in Calgary is roughly 34% more expensive than in Summerside, PE, driven mainly by Getting Around.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,380 in Calgary and $938 in Summerside, PE.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.
💰Calgary pays 23%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.
🛒Dining out: $70.0 in Calgary vs $57.0 in Summerside, PE for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$396 vs $357 per month, with Summerside, PE cheaper across the board.

Calgary vs Summerside, PE: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Is Summerside, PE cheaper than Calgary?
Summerside, PE is cheaper overall, especially in Groceries & Markets, Eating Out, Clothing & Footwear, Getting Around, Sport & Entertainment. The 34% gap adds up to real monthly savings that compound significantly over time.
Where can you earn more: Calgary or Summerside, PE?
Average pay runs 23% higher in Calgary, which matters when comparing affordability. Whether that higher income actually nets you more depends on your spending habits and housing choices.
What is the rent difference between Calgary and Summerside, PE?
Rent for a central apartment: $1,380 in Calgary versus $938 in Summerside, PE.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
Is eating out cheaper in Calgary or in Summerside, PE?
Dining out is cheaper in Summerside, PE – a meal for two runs $57.0 versus $70.0 in Calgary. If you eat out regularly, this makes a real dent in your monthly spending.
What are total monthly expenses in Calgary and in Summerside, PE?
All in, you'll spend $2,462 per month in Calgary versus $1,836 in Summerside, PE – a 34% gap that adds up to real savings over time for anyone picking the cheaper option.
Is $2,000 a realistic budget for living in Calgary or in Summerside, PE?
At $1,836 in Summerside, PE versus $2,462 in Calgary, a $2,000 budget is realistic in Summerside, PE but tight or insufficient in Calgary. The gap between the two cities makes Summerside, PE the clear choice for anyone on this budget.
